Step into the untold story of Mark Crook, the man who discovered over 100 professional footballers and transformed the fortunes of Wolverhampton Wanderers through his work with Wath Wanderers.
Join journalist Ashley Ball and football heritage researcher Chris Brook for an exclusive evening exploring the making of Feeding the Wolves — the new book that brings Crook’s legacy to life.
📚 Why It Matters:
Mark Crook’s eye for talent shaped generations of footballers — including local legends Bob Hatton (Sheffield United) and Ken Knighton (Sheffield Wednesday), just two of the many players he discovered.
